怎么删除git本地分支
-
要删除本地分支,只需要在命令行中使用git branch -d命令即可。具体步骤如下:
1. 打开终端或命令行窗口,进入你的代码仓库所在的目录。
2. 使用git branch命令查看当前所有的本地分支。可以使用git branch命令带上参数–list或者-a来显示所有的分支(包括远程分支)。
3. 确定要删除的分支名字。在查看到的分支列表中,找到你想要删除的本地分支的名字。
4. 在命令行中使用git branch -d命令加上要删除的分支名字。例如,如果要删除的分支名字是”feature/branch-name”,那么命令将会是git branch -d feature/branch-name。
5. 执行命令后,git会删除该分支,并显示相关的提示信息。
需要注意的是,如果你试图删除还未合并的分支,git会给出一个警告。如果确定要删除尚未合并的分支,可以使用git branch -D命令(大写的D)来强制删除分支。
总之,删除本地分支只需一条简单的命令git branch -d branch-name即可。
2年前 -
要删除 Git 本地分支,可以使用以下命令:
1. `git branch -d
`:这个命令会删除指定的分支。例如,要删除名为 `feature` 的分支,可以使用命令 `git branch -d feature`。
2. `git branch -D`:如果要强制删除分支,即使分支上有未合并的改动,可以使用这个命令。例如,使用 `git branch -D feature` 命令可强制删除 `feature` 分支。
3. `git branch -d -r origin/`:要删除远程分支,可以使用这个命令。例如,要删除名为 `feature` 的远程分支,可以使用命令 `git branch -d -r origin/feature`。 此外,还有以下几种删除本地分支的方式:
4. `git branch -l | grep “
” | xargs git branch -d`:如果要同时删除匹配特定模式的多个分支,可以使用此命令。假设要删除所有以 `bugfix/` 开头的分支,可以使用命令 `git branch -l | grep “bugfix/” | xargs git branch -d`。
5. `git branch –merged | grep -v “” | xargs -n 1 git branch -d`:如果要删除所有已经合并到当前分支的其他分支,可以使用此命令。这将列出已合并的分支,然后过滤掉当前分支,并删除剩余的分支。注意,` ` 是当前分支的名字。 这些命令可以帮助你删除 Git 本地分支。在删除分支之前,请确保你已经将分支上的改动提交或合并到其他分支,以避免丢失工作。
2年前 -
标题: 删除git本地分支的方法和操作流程
介绍:
Git是一种版本控制工具,它允许多人协同开发、管理代码库。在使用Git时,可能需要删除本地分支以清理不再需要的分支。本文将详细介绍如何在Git中删除本地分支,并给出相应的操作流程。方法一: 使用git branch命令删除分支
操作流程:
1. 打开Git Bash或者命令行工具。
2. 切换到要删除分支的代码库所在的目录。
3. 输入命令“git branch“查看所有本地分支。
4. 选择要删除的分支,例如:“git branch -d branch_name“,这里的“branch_name“是要删除的分支的名称。
5. 如果分支有未合并的更改,Git会给出一个警告。如果确定要删除该分支且不关心丢弃未合并的更改,请使用强制删除的命令“git branch -D branch_name“。注意事项:
– 确保切换到正确的代码库所在目录,以免删除了错误的分支。
– 首先检查是否有未合并的更改,并谨慎执行强制删除。方法二: 使用git branch -D命令删除分支
操作流程:
1. 打开Git Bash或者命令行工具。
2. 切换到要删除分支的代码库所在的目录。
3. 输入命令“git branch“查看所有本地分支。
4. 选择要删除的分支,例如:“git branch -D branch_name“,这里的“branch_name“是要删除的分支的名称。注意事项:
– 使用“git branch -D“命令可以强制删除分支,即使有未合并的更改也可以执行。方法三: 使用git push命令删除远程分支
操作流程:
1. 打开Git Bash或者命令行工具。
2. 切换到要删除分支的代码库所在的目录。
3. 输入命令“git branch -r“查看所有远程分支。
4. 选择要删除的远程分支,例如:“git push origin –delete remote_branch_name“,这里的“remote_branch_name“是要删除的远程分支的名称。注意事项:
– 删除远程分支需要权限,确保你有正确的权限执行删除操作。总结:
本文介绍了三种删除Git本地分支的方法和操作流程。使用“git branch“命令可以删除本地分支,而“git push“命令可以删除远程分支。当删除分支时,要注意选择正确的分支,并确保已经合并了所需的更改。同时,强烈建议在删除分支之前,先备份并检查所有的更改,以防止不可恢复地丢失数据。2年前